The purpose of this study is to investigate the cognitive and mood effects of a probiotic dietary supplement when taken daily for 42 days in healthy older adults aged 65+

| Measure | Description | Time Frame |
|---|---|---|
| Episodic memory score | This is a composite measure derived from summing the z score performance on the following cognitive tasks: immediate word recall, delayed word recall, delayed picture recognition, delayed word recognition (-4 to 4) | 6 weeks |
